I would strongly advise against going to a local firm as a staff/senior level auditor (I worked in one for 2 years)
You are making yourself less marketable since most local firms don’t really give you great exposure in audit. The work is usually compilations, reviews, and accounting services for simple non-complex clients and maybe a few audits
I would say go to industry for WLB/money or Big 4 if you want to continue learning and gaining exposure (happy to refer!)
Local firms are only good if you see yourself becoming a partner there
